diff --git a/crates/image_viewer/src/image_viewer.rs b/crates/image_viewer/src/image_viewer.rs index 852c9ec95bca95eb76d0af72c21f041b31d60e54..9374aa71fb678b519cc5fa44ebe125af92f8e0c8 100644 --- a/crates/image_viewer/src/image_viewer.rs +++ b/crates/image_viewer/src/image_viewer.rs @@ -44,7 +44,7 @@ impl ImageView { cx.on_release_in(window, |this, window, cx| { let image_data = this.image_item.read(cx).image.clone(); if let Some(image) = image_data.clone().get_render_image(window, cx) { - cx.drop_image(image, Some(window)); + cx.drop_image(image, None); } image_data.remove_asset(cx); })